HMC674LC3CTR-R5 by Analog Devices

Analog Devices' HMC674LC3CTR-R5 is a ceramic/metal-sealed co-fired comparator with 16 terminals, suitable for industrial applications. It operates at a nominal voltage of 3.3V and has a response time of 0.085ns. With a compact square package style and very thin profile, it is ideal for space-constrained designs requiring fast signal comparison.

Feature Benefit Bullets

Package Body Material: CERAMIC

Ceramic package body material provides good thermal conductivity and electrical insulation, making it suitable for high temperature and high frequency applications.

Surface Mount: YES

Surface mount technology allows for easy and efficient PCB assembly, saving space and reducing production costs.

Nominal Supply Voltage: 3.3V

A standard supply voltage of 3.3V is commonly used in industrial applications, providing compatibility with existing systems.

Maximum Operating Temperature: 85 °C

With a maximum operating temperature of 85 °C, this comparator can withstand harsh environmental conditions and high temperature environments.

Nominal Response Time: 0.085 ns

The fast response time of 0.085 ns ensures quick and accurate signal processing, making this comparator ideal for time-critical applications.

Temperature Grade: INDUSTRIAL

Designed for industrial use, this comparator meets the stringent requirements for reliability and performance in harsh manufacturing environments.

Nominal Negative Supply Voltage: -3V

The nominal negative supply voltage of -3V allows for dual power supply operation, enabling versatile circuit configurations and signal processing capabilities.
